Samsung files for Gear VR trademark, is this the company's virtual reality headset?

Over the past few weeks we have been hearing the odd rumor that Samsung is preparing to jump into the emerging market for virtual reality. It turns out that such a device might actually be heading our way, with the moniker Gear VR.
Samsung has recently filed an application with the US Patent and Trademark Office to trademark Gear VR. The name is a little on the nose, but at least we know what we’re dealing with. Unfortunately, the trademark application leaves us none the wiser about what Samsung’s virtual reality product will actually look like. From what we have pieced together so far, Samsung’s headset will be making use of the company’s range of Android devices to power it.
At the end of May we also heard reports suggesting that Samsung was now working with Oculus to develop its own virtual reality headset. Given Samsung’s industry leading AMOLED display technology, and the low latency, high resolution requirements of virtual reality, a little technology trading between the two seems like a beneficial arrangement. With Oculus providing the software side of things.
